1. 程式人生 > >GIT回滾master分支到指定tag版本

GIT回滾master分支到指定tag版本

master版本上線以後一般要打一個tag備份,以防事態有變,這是一個好習慣,如果以後有問題也可以放心的回滾版本,那麼怎麼用tag版本覆蓋mastaer呢,其實只有幾個命令

1、檢視分支 git branch

2、切換分支 git checkout master

3、檢視標籤(tag版本) git tag

4、檢視某個標籤的詳情 git show v2.22.0

commit d53dcc2287899e95cfd44a294ca3e5068e63022b

5、通過commit的id回退
git reset --hard fb479960c0cec5549463ae123d70bdd72ccf6be7

6、檢視狀態

git status

7、提交

git push origin master

或者加入-f引數,強制提交,遠端端將強制跟新到reset版本
git push -f origin master